随着互联网技术的不断发展,前端项目开发越来越复杂,文件版本的管理成为了开发人员的一大痛点。为了解决这一问题,我们可以借助gulp工具,通过配置插件来实现jsp文件的版本号添加。本文将详细讲解如何使用gulp添加jsp版本号,帮助大家轻松管理项目文件。

一、什么是gulp?

gulp,jsp添加版本号实例_gulpjsp添加版本号实例高效管理项目文件,告别版本混乱烦恼  第1张

Gulp是一个前端自动化构建工具,它能够帮助你快速完成代码压缩、图片优化、文件合并、版本号添加等任务。通过配置相应的插件,gulp可以满足你个性化的需求。

二、为什么要添加版本号?

1. 便于区分版本:在项目迭代过程中,添加版本号可以帮助我们快速区分不同版本的文件,方便查找和替换。

2. 避免缓存问题:当文件内容发生变化时,添加版本号可以强制浏览器重新加载文件,避免因缓存导致的错误。

3. 便于版本控制:在版本控制系统中,添加版本号可以更好地跟踪代码的变更,提高团队协作效率。

三、gulp添加jsp版本号实例

下面将详细讲解如何使用gulp添加jsp版本号,以下实例适用于Windows和Linux系统。

1. 安装gulp和插件

你需要安装gulp和相关的插件。以下是安装命令:

```bash

npm install --global gulp-cli

npm install --save-dev gulp

npm install --save-dev gulp-htmlmin

npm install --save-dev gulp-rename

```

2. 创建gulpfile.js文件

在项目根目录下创建一个名为gulpfile.js的文件,并添加以下

```javascript

const gulp = require('gulp');

const htmlmin = require('gulp-htmlmin');

const rename = require('gulp-rename');

gulp.task('default', () => {

return gulp.src('src/*.jsp') // 指定源文件路径

.pipe(htmlmin({ collapseWhitespace: true })) // 压缩HTML文件

.pipe(rename({ suffix: '.v1.0' })) // 添加版本号

.pipe(gulp.dest('dist')); // 输出文件路径

});

```

3. 运行gulp任务

在命令行中执行以下命令,启动gulp任务:

```bash

gulp

```

4. 查看结果

运行成功后,你会在dist目录下看到添加了版本号的jsp文件。

5. 调整版本号

如果你需要修改版本号,可以修改`rename({ suffix: '.v1.0' })`中的`.v1.0`部分。例如,修改为`.v1.1`。

通过以上实例,我们学会了如何使用gulp添加jsp版本号。在实际开发过程中,你可以根据自己的需求调整配置,实现更丰富的功能。gulp还可以与其他插件结合使用,提高项目开发的效率。

以下表格总结了本文的关键内容

内容说明
gulp前端自动化构建工具
jsp版本号便于区分版本、避免缓存问题、便于版本控制
gulpfile.jsgulp配置文件,定义任务和插件
gulp任务`default`任务,用于添加jsp版本号
gulp命令`gulp`启动任务
修改版本号修改`rename({suffix:'.v1.0'})`中的`.v1.0`部分

希望本文能帮助你轻松掌握gulp添加jsp版本号的技巧,提高项目开发效率。如有疑问,欢迎在评论区留言讨论。